Since breaking out with “Ooouuu” in May of last year, Young M.A has pretty much bodied every thing she’s touched.

Unfortunately, it hasn’t been much. Take away her verses on Casanova’s “Don’t Run (Remix)” with Fabolous, Dave East and Don Q, Project Pat’s “30” and Dae Dae’s “Spend It (Remix)” f. Young Thug, the Brooklyn emcee only has two solo tracks under her belt.

To be fair, though, both of them are insanely dope! First she feasted on a LOX classic for six minutes with “EAT.” Then, just last month, she beasted on “Kween” over Jay Z’s Dynasty intro.

young-ma-red-hat

Thankfully, the drought it almost over. Sitting down with the LA Leakers, M.A revealed plans of releasing a new EP, HerStory, later this month. It will be the first of two EPs being released this year, before she delivers her official debut album, HerStory In The Making.

“I know a lot of people, a lot of my supporters been waiting,” Young M.A said. “I even feel weird not having nothing out, so we definitely gon’ have a lot of new music that nobody ever heard before.”

On top of the upcoming onslaught of music, Young M.A also spoke on 50 Cent’s influence, the ghostwriter allegations, and her relationship with Tori Brixx (who, if you’re unaware, is pretty damn bad).
